.public-surfaces-module__NE7jHq__compactPanel{min-height:auto}.public-surfaces-module__NE7jHq__spotlightPanel{background:radial-gradient(circle at 100% 0,#635bff14,#0000 30%),linear-gradient(#fff,#fafbff);position:relative;overflow:hidden}.public-surfaces-module__NE7jHq__spotlightPanel:after{content:"";pointer-events:none;background:linear-gradient(#635bff09,#0000 42%);position:absolute;inset:0}.public-surfaces-module__NE7jHq__endpointMeta{gap:4px;display:grid}.public-surfaces-module__NE7jHq__endpointRow{align-items:flex-start}
.pricing-module__vjiKhq__heroLayout{max-width:720px}.pricing-module__vjiKhq__heroCopy{gap:12px;display:grid}.page-panel .pricing-module__vjiKhq__heroTitle{max-width:none;margin-top:0;font-size:clamp(1.5rem,2.2vw,1.95rem);line-height:1.08}.pricing-module__vjiKhq__pillarsGrid{grid-template-columns:repeat(3,minmax(0,1fr));gap:12px;margin-top:8px;display:grid}.pricing-module__vjiKhq__pillarCard,.pricing-module__vjiKhq__heroAside,.pricing-module__vjiKhq__planCard,.pricing-module__vjiKhq__volumeBand{border:1px solid var(--border);border-radius:var(--radius-lg);box-shadow:var(--shadow-soft);background:#fff}.pricing-module__vjiKhq__pillarCard{background:linear-gradient(#fff,#fbfcff);gap:6px;padding:16px;display:grid}.pricing-module__vjiKhq__pillarCard strong,.pricing-module__vjiKhq__heroStat strong,.pricing-module__vjiKhq__planPriceRow h2,.pricing-module__vjiKhq__panelTitle{letter-spacing:-.04em}.pricing-module__vjiKhq__pillarCard span,.pricing-module__vjiKhq__heroStat span,.pricing-module__vjiKhq__planVolume,.pricing-module__vjiKhq__supportList li{color:var(--text-muted)}.pricing-module__vjiKhq__heroAside{background:linear-gradient(#fbfcff,#f8fafc);gap:14px;padding:18px;display:grid}.pricing-module__vjiKhq__heroStat{border-bottom:1px solid var(--border);gap:6px;padding-bottom:14px;display:grid}.pricing-module__vjiKhq__heroStat:last-child{border-bottom:0;padding-bottom:0}.pricing-module__vjiKhq__bandHeader{gap:8px;display:grid}.pricing-module__vjiKhq__bandHeader h2,.pricing-module__vjiKhq__panelTitle{font-size:clamp(1rem,1.5vw,1.25rem);line-height:1.2}.pricing-module__vjiKhq__volumeBand{background:linear-gradient(#fff,#f8fafc);grid-template-columns:repeat(4,minmax(0,1fr));gap:14px;margin-top:16px;padding:18px;display:grid;position:relative}.pricing-module__vjiKhq__volumeTrack{background:linear-gradient(90deg,#635bff29,#bcc7d580);height:1px;position:absolute;top:34px;left:18px;right:18px}.pricing-module__vjiKhq__volumeStop{gap:4px;padding-top:14px;display:grid;position:relative}.pricing-module__vjiKhq__volumeStop:before{content:"";background:#0074d9;border-radius:999px;width:10px;height:10px;position:absolute;top:0;box-shadow:0 0 0 5px #635bff1f}.pricing-module__vjiKhq__pricingGrid,.pricing-module__vjiKhq__supportGrid{gap:16px;display:grid}.pricing-module__vjiKhq__pricingGrid{grid-template-columns:repeat(4,minmax(0,1fr))}.pricing-module__vjiKhq__supportGrid{grid-template-columns:repeat(2,minmax(0,1fr))}.pricing-module__vjiKhq__planCard{background:linear-gradient(#fff,#fbfcff);gap:12px;min-height:100%;padding:20px;display:grid}.pricing-module__vjiKhq__planCardFeatured{background:linear-gradient(#fff,#f7f8ff);border-color:#635bff47;box-shadow:0 14px 30px #635bff1f}.pricing-module__vjiKhq__planTopRow,.pricing-module__vjiKhq__planPriceRow{justify-content:space-between;align-items:center;gap:10px;display:flex}.pricing-module__vjiKhq__planBadge{border-radius:var(--radius-pill);color:#5b52e8;background:#635bff14;border:1px solid #635bff29;padding:6px 10px;font-size:.75rem;font-weight:700}.pricing-module__vjiKhq__planPriceRow h2{font-size:clamp(1.45rem,2vw,1.85rem);line-height:1.05}.pricing-module__vjiKhq__planPriceRow span{color:var(--text-muted);font-size:.88rem}.pricing-module__vjiKhq__planTopRow{align-items:flex-start}.pricing-module__vjiKhq__planVolume{color:var(--text-soft);font-size:.88rem}.pricing-module__vjiKhq__planList,.pricing-module__vjiKhq__supportList{gap:10px;margin:0;padding:0;list-style:none;display:grid}.pricing-module__vjiKhq__planList li,.pricing-module__vjiKhq__supportList li{padding-left:16px;line-height:1.4;position:relative}.pricing-module__vjiKhq__planList li:before,.pricing-module__vjiKhq__supportList li:before{content:"•";color:#0074d9;position:absolute;left:0}.pricing-module__vjiKhq__planButton{width:100%;margin-top:auto}.pricing-module__vjiKhq__actionForm{display:grid}.pricing-module__vjiKhq__planActionForm{margin-top:auto}.pricing-module__vjiKhq__actionButtonFullWidth{width:100%}.pricing-module__vjiKhq__noticeCard{background:#fffdf8;border-color:#b547082e;gap:10px;display:grid}.pricing-module__vjiKhq__noticeHeader{justify-content:flex-start;align-items:center;display:flex}.pricing-module__vjiKhq__noticeText{color:var(--text-soft)}.pricing-module__vjiKhq__ctaStrip{background:linear-gradient(90deg,#fff,#f7f8ff);justify-content:space-between;align-items:center;gap:18px;display:flex}.pricing-module__vjiKhq__ctaCopy{gap:8px;display:grid}@media (max-width:1080px){.pricing-module__vjiKhq__heroLayout,.pricing-module__vjiKhq__supportGrid,.pricing-module__vjiKhq__pillarsGrid{grid-template-columns:1fr}.pricing-module__vjiKhq__pricingGrid,.pricing-module__vjiKhq__volumeBand{grid-template-columns:repeat(2,minmax(0,1fr))}.pricing-module__vjiKhq__ctaStrip{flex-direction:column;align-items:flex-start}}@media (max-width:720px){.pricing-module__vjiKhq__pricingGrid,.pricing-module__vjiKhq__volumeBand{grid-template-columns:1fr}.pricing-module__vjiKhq__volumeTrack{display:none}}
